Core Beliefs Underlying Hagin’s Healing Theology
Kenneth Hagin’s teachings center on faith as the primary catalyst for healing, coupled with the believer’s God-given authority and understanding of divine will․
Faith as the Primary Mechanism for Healing
Kenneth Hagin emphatically taught that faith isn’t simply believing in healing, but believing for healing, acting on God’s Word․
His “Healing Scriptures” PDF serves as a tool to build this faith, providing verses to confess and meditate upon․
He stressed that healing is God’s will, and faith unlocks access to that provision, aligning believers with divine promises․
The Believer’s Authority in Healing
Kenneth Hagin believed believers possess delegated authority from Jesus to minister healing, empowered by the Holy Spirit․
The “Healing Scriptures” PDF equips individuals to exercise this authority through confident declarations of God’s Word․
Hagin taught that Mark 16:17-18 confirms signs, including healing, would follow those who believe, emphasizing believers’ role in divine healing․
Understanding God’s Will for Healing
Kenneth Hagin asserted God’s will is always for healing, rooted in scriptures like Isaiah 53:4-6, which declares Jesus bore our infirmities․
The “Healing Scriptures” PDF reinforces this belief, presenting verses demonstrating God’s compassionate nature and desire for wholeness․
Hagin emphasized healing isn’t merely possible but provided for through Christ’s sacrifice, accessible through faith and God’s unwavering love․

Key Scriptures Used by Kenneth Hagin
Kenneth Hagin’s “Healing Scriptures” PDF heavily features Isaiah 53:4-6, Psalm 103:3, Mark 16:17-18, and Matthew 8:16-17 as foundational texts․
Isaiah 53:4-6: The Foundation of Healing
Kenneth Hagin consistently presented Isaiah 53:4-6 as the cornerstone of divine healing, emphasizing that Jesus bore our infirmities and carried our pain․
Within his “Healing Scriptures” PDF, this passage is highlighted as proof of God’s provision for physical wholeness through Christ’s sacrificial atonement, offering believers access to complete restoration․
Psalm 103:3: Forgiveness and Healing
Kenneth Hagin linked Psalm 103:3 – “Who forgiveth all thine iniquities; who healeth all thy diseases” – to the concept of divine health as a direct result of God’s forgiveness․
His “Healing Scriptures” PDF emphasizes that receiving God’s pardon unlocks His healing power, demonstrating a vital connection between spiritual and physical well-being for believers․
Mark 16:17-18: Signs Following Believers
Kenneth Hagin frequently cited Mark 16:17-18 – promising signs, including healing, would accompany believers – within his “Healing Scriptures” teachings and PDF resource․
He interpreted this scripture as a present-day commission for Christians to demonstrate God’s power through healing, believing it’s a normal expectation for those filled with the Holy Spirit․
Matthew 8:16-17: Jesus’ Healing Ministry
Kenneth Hagin emphasized Matthew 8:16-17, detailing Jesus personally healing all who came to Him, and fulfilling Isaiah’s prophecy of taking away sickness and pain․
Within his “Healing Scriptures” PDF, Hagin presented this passage as proof of God’s inherent desire to heal, establishing Jesus’ ministry as a pattern for believers today to follow․

Common Misconceptions About Hagin’s Teachings
Kenneth Hagin’s teachings, including those in “Healing Scriptures” PDF, are sometimes misconstrued as “name it and claim it,” a charge he actively refuted․
Addressing Concerns About “Name It and Claim It” Theology
Kenneth Hagin consistently clarified that his teachings, presented in resources like the “Healing Scriptures” PDF, weren’t about manipulative pronouncements, but about believing God’s Word․
He emphasized faith’s role in aligning with God’s will, not forcing outcomes․ The scriptures themselves, when properly understood and confessed, reveal God’s provision for healing, not a formula for self-serving gain․
Clarifying the Role of Suffering in a Believer’s Life
While Kenneth Hagin’s “Healing Scriptures” PDF emphasizes divine healing, his teachings don’t dismiss suffering entirely․ He acknowledged that trials can occur, but believed they aren’t God’s intended will․
Suffering can be a result of the fall, enemy attacks, or opportunities for spiritual growth, but healing through faith, as outlined in scripture, remains accessible to believers․

Comparison with Other Healing Theologies
Hagin’s approach, detailed in his “Healing Scriptures” PDF, differs from some theologies by emphasizing faith as the primary mechanism, not merely a component․
Unlike perspectives focusing solely on God’s sovereignty, Hagin stresses believer’s authority․ While acknowledging suffering, his system prioritizes actively claiming healing through scripture, contrasting with views accepting illness as solely God’s will․

Criticisms and Counterarguments to Hagin’s Views
Hagin’s teachings face skepticism regarding interpretations of scripture and potential alignment with “name it and claim it” theology, prompting diverse scriptural counterarguments․
Addressing Skeptical Perspectives on Healing
Critics question the literal application of scriptures within Hagin’s framework, suggesting potential misinterpretations and a lack of nuanced understanding of suffering’s role․
Skeptics often point to instances where faith-based healing doesn’t manifest, challenging the guaranteed outcomes implied by some interpretations of the PDF’s content․
Alternative viewpoints emphasize God’s sovereignty and the possibility of healing occurring according to His will, not solely based on human declaration․
Examining Potential Scriptural Interpretations
The “Healing Scriptures” PDF draws heavily from verses like Isaiah 53:4-6 and Mark 16:17-18, interpreted through the lens of faith and divine provision․
However, alternative interpretations suggest these scriptures may not solely promise physical healing, but spiritual wholeness or deliverance from sin’s consequences․
Contextual analysis reveals varied understandings of “signs following believers,” prompting debate about their literal fulfillment in modern times․
